Simple random sampling is a sampling technique where a smaller group of subjects are selected for study from a larger group. The subjects chosen are chosen at random, avoiding bias as each selected sample has an equal chance of selection.
This sampling technique is a basic technique used in science for blinded experiments or to carry out randomized control tests. The avoidance of bias in this sampling technique, creates a balanced subset, carrying the greatest potential for representing the larger group.
As in this case, from a large sample of 327, 15 selections were made randomly, forming the subset of the larger group to be studied. Another example will be a study to identify the average number of minutes, spent by 1000 employees to get to work daily. To conduct this study, 250 of the 1000 employees could be selected at random and the number of minutes spent by each one analysed. The overall average gotten is then used to address the larger group as a whole.
